I suspected that was going to come up as the 2.5 is a bit different.

Just below the PS pulley is an idler pulley, 15mm if I recall so just loosen that a bit and to the left of the PS pump just in front of the last bolt on the exhaust manifold on the PS pump bracket is the head of the adjuster. You can back off or tighten the belt at that point but be sure to loosen and re-tighten the idler bolt.

If the adjuster does not want to turn don't force it as it is a long threaded bolt and it will snap easily. Get behind the bracket with a small wire brush and lube to clean the threads out.

Belt noise falls into three categories; squealing, chirping and growling.

A squealing noise, often heard at engine startup, sudden acceleration, air conditioning turn-on, or during a U-turn is typically caused by belt slippage due to improper tension and/or a badly glazed belt. Serpentine belt systems typically employ a spring loaded belt tensioning pulley and sometimes these can go soft.

Chirping is a result of belt vibration. This can occur due to improperly aligned pulleys, damp or wet conditions, and/or belt glazing. Minor pulley misalignment can result from excessive manufacturing tolerances or installation errors.

Growling is usually due to a faulty bearing in the tensioner pulley, an accessory component, or an idler pulley - if used.

Try this test: During a chirping episode use a spray bottle to mist the front and back side of the belt with water as its spinning (keep clear of all moving parts and don't stand in line with the belt). If the noise diminishes, then comes back - usually louder, the cause is surely belt related. If the noise remains the same, it may be caused by a faulty pulley or accessory component bearing. Removing the belt and turning each pulley by hand should indicate the faulty part, by noting rotational roughness or sounds.

Sometimes chirping can be reduced or eliminated - for a while, by removing and reversing the belt's direction. A new belt typically runs quiet, and is the best solution, as the rubber surfaces are more compliant. Roughing up the pulleys of a high mileage vehicle with a Scotch-Brite pad can help reduce future belt glazing and noise. Lubricants and belt dressing products may reduce noise temporarily but are likely to cause other problems - don't use them!

Renewing a serpentine belt typically requires unloading the tensioner with a wrench, and simply slipping the old belt off and new belt on. The tensioner and idler pulleys are also easy to renew, should replacement be needed.
